What are capital expenditures used for in real estate?

Capital expenditures, often referred to as CapEx, play a crucial role in the real estate sector as they are primarily used for funds aimed at maintaining and improving the physical assets of a business. These expenditures include significant investments made to upgrade properties, enhance facilities, or expand the real estate holdings. Examples can encompass renovation projects, roof replacements, or major systems upgrades (like HVAC or plumbing).

The focus of capital expenditures is long-term; they are intended to benefit the property and the business over multiple years, thereby potentially increasing the overall value of the asset. Unlike operational expenses, which might cover everyday costs such as utilities and routine maintenance, capital expenditures are about investing in the future performance and longevity of the physical asset. This distinction highlights the strategic nature of CapEx in supporting property development and investment growth.
